I'm not too clued up on the 1950s UG compax watches. I quite like this one and it looks good to my untrained eye (apart from some slight damage to the dial above the "com" and maybe a replacement crown), what do you guys think?

Redial. But a pretty good one at it. IMHO, the margin in the subdial between the letter and the edge is the issue (despite the font style/cliche looking alright and the concentric circle still present). Also the multicolor outer tachy (coupling with a telemeter)is also another point that I am not comfortable with. Also the hour and minute hands are wrong.

Also open 6/9and close 6/9, while it is possible to have a mix between the outer/main dial and the subdial, but for the subdial to have both style is also a give away.

What are the tells on this one? I also am not up to speed on UG compaxes but am curious...

In addition to the nuanced analysis from my far more knowledgeable friends, the quickest easiest redial tell with UG is usually a rounded edge on the subdials. The original factory finish should be a razor sharp lip where the perimeter of the subdials meet the main dial whereas a great many repainted dials instead show a cambered perimeter to the edges of the subdials where a later paintjob has overlapped and dried.
